summaryrefslogtreecommitdiffstats
path: root/main/syslinux/update-extlinux
diff options
context:
space:
mode:
authorNatanael Copa <ncopa@alpinelinux.org>2011-10-26 14:16:53 +0000
committerNatanael Copa <ncopa@alpinelinux.org>2011-10-26 14:42:28 +0000
commit8ded1f134b51cdc2229dff4ed5edc5aea041d834 (patch)
tree1256e2086073e26fe6f96ad151dad8d37d2201ca /main/syslinux/update-extlinux
parenta795740c66e926fb724b527c6bbff3c6f9c18b61 (diff)
downloadaports-8ded1f134b51cdc2229dff4ed5edc5aea041d834.tar.bz2
aports-8ded1f134b51cdc2229dff4ed5edc5aea041d834.tar.xz
main/syslinux: set umask in update-exlinux
so extlinux.conf don't end up as world writeable
Diffstat (limited to 'main/syslinux/update-extlinux')
-rwxr-xr-xmain/syslinux/update-extlinux2
1 files changed, 2 insertions, 0 deletions
diff --git a/main/syslinux/update-extlinux b/main/syslinux/update-extlinux
index 2de06e259..157d33529 100755
--- a/main/syslinux/update-extlinux
+++ b/main/syslinux/update-extlinux
@@ -78,6 +78,8 @@ fi
everbose "Installing $syslinux_menu to /boot."
cp /usr/share/syslinux/vesamenu.c32 /boot
+umask 0022
+rm -f $conf.new
echo "# Generated by update-extlinux" > $conf.new
echo "DEFAULT $syslinux_menu" >> $conf.new
echo "PROMPT 0" >> $conf.new